When it comes to the safety of your home, business or industrial facility, ensuring that your fire extinguishers are working properly is crucial. One way to ensure this is through hydrostatic testing services. Hydrostatic testing involves pressurizing the fire extinguisher with water to check for leaks or structural weaknesses. However, not all hydrostatic testing services are created equal and it’s important to consider several factors when choosing one.
The first factor you should consider is certification. The company you choose should be certified by a recognized authority in the field such as the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A). This assures that they follow strict standards and guidelines in their operations.
Experience is another vital factor. A company that has been in operation for several years will likely have encountered various types of fire extinguishers and situations. This experience could prove invaluable if unexpected issues arise during testing.

Some companies offer comprehensive services including inspection, maintenance, recharging and hydrostatic testing while others may only specialize in one area. Choosing a company that offers a wide range of services can save you time and effort as you won’t need to engage different companies for different tasks.
Additionally, turnaround time can be critical especially for businesses where downtime can lead to lost revenue or productivity. Therefore, it’s wise to ask about how long tests typically take and whether expedited service options are available.
Customer service also plays an integral part when selecting a hydrostatic testing service provider. The best companies prioritize their customers’ needs and strive to provide excellent customer support at all times; from initial contact through completion of work.
Pricing should also be considered but it’s important not to compromise quality for cost savings alone. While affordable pricing is attractive, ensuring high-quality service delivery should always remain paramount since this directly impacts safety measures within your premises.
Lastly, location matters too! If possible select a local provider who understands local regulations and can provide quick service when needed. A local provider will also be more accessible for any follow-up services or consultations.
In conclusion, choosing a hydrostatic testing service for your fire extinguishers is not a decision to take lightly. By considering factors such as certification, experience, range of services offered, turnaround time, customer service quality, pricing and location you can make an informed decision that ensures the safety of your premises while also providing value for money. Remember that the ultimate goal is to ensure that in case of a fire emergency, your extinguishers function optimally to protect lives and property.
